    Hello Gajan, thanks for the informative video. I own the SL2-S and I feel the flash issue should have been highlighted here: don't you feel limited by the very slow shot-to-shot speed of the camera shooting flash? I used SF40, SF60, SF64, Godox X Pro II L and all of them are the same. No more than 2 shots per second, limited by the flash system. When putting the flash in manual is the same. If I switch the Godox trigger to single pin (like a generic flash) it shoots as fast as I want. Does this not give you any issues in studio/wedding/event shooting? Thanks!

    @Reportageandart ปีที่แล้ว +3

    I love my SL2s… it has replaced my canon R6 for what I do. I’m confident the new SL3 will have Phase detection AF…. But as for the version 2, the AF for normal photography is perfectly fine… but if shooting sports for a news wire? Then maybe stick with something else. As for the sensor, it renders like magic… beautiful Leica look and feel… accurate colours more than anything else I’ve used. I also compared the sensor with my canon R3 and the SL2s (both around 24mp) and the SL2s had a clear advantage especially at 1600 iso and up. I was surprised.
    Talking price, gojan you said it well. That said, I managed to buy mine with the Leica loyalty program last year and I ended up paying the same price as a Sony A7R5. Not apple to apples but point being there are other cameras out there that are expensive and if you shop around or look at the preowned section at some shops you can get a nice Leica in the ballpark of other brands.
    I also tried some of the newest sigma ART L-mount DG DN lenses and they performed surprisingly well especially for the price.
